What is this? Frozen squid from Thailand has too much cadmium, a metal that can be harmful.
What's happening? Switzerland found too much cadmium in some frozen squid from Thailand.
Does this affect me? If you have this squid, you may have bought it in Switzerland.
What should I do? Do not eat it. Ask your doctor or pharmacist if you feel unwell.
